Configurable token hash algorithm

Tokens were always hashed with MD5. This change allows tokens to
be hashed with SHA256 (or any other algorithm supported by the
keystoneclient token hash function). This is for security
hardening.

There's a new configuration option 'hash_algorithm' in the [token]
section. This is the algorithm to use for hashing PKI tokens, so is
used

a) when storing the token in the db
b) as the hash in the revocation list

hash_algorithm defaults to 'md5' for backwards compatibility.

# The hash algorithm to use for PKI tokens. This can be set to
# any algorithm that hashlib supports. WARNING: Before
# changing this value, the auth_token middleware must be
# configured with the hash_algorithms, otherwise token
# revocation will not be processed correctly. (string value)
#hash_algorithm=md5
